Are THC Vape Legal in the United Kingdom? Present Situation Clarified
The validity of THC vapes in the UK is a complicated area, and it's important to be aware of the specifics. Currently, pure THC devices are typically considered illegal. This stems from the Strongest THC vape disposable UK fact that THC is a regulated substance under the Controlled of Act 1971. However, there's a notable exception for products containing CBD only might contain trace amounts of THC (less than 0.2% by volume). Therefore, many items marketed as CBD e-cigarettes are obtainable, but the critical factor is the actual THC content. It's worth noting that importing THC vapes for individual use is also against the law. Here’s a quick summary:
- Cannabis e-cigarettes with significant THC levels are prohibited.
- CBD vapes containing less than 0.2% THC are generally permitted.
- Importing THC devices is prohibited.
Always refer to legal sources for the latest precise information.
